A bag contains 8 white marbles, 6 red marbles and 4 blue marbles. How many blue marbles must be added to the bag so that the probability of choosing a blue marble is 1/2?

Answer:

The actual answer would be 10 marbles.

Explanation:

1. we had started off by adding 8+4+6 to get the total number of marbles. If we do that, we will get that there are 18 marbles in total.

2. here is where the others went wrong. If we say that we need 5 blue marbles to get 9/18 blue marbles, you are wrong. This is because we have to add 5 to the total number of marbles as well. Then we get 9/23 marbles. which is clearly not 1/2,

3. However, if we multiply 5 by 2, we get 10 blue marbles. if we add 10 to the original 18, we get 28 total marbles. Now if we add 10 to 4 we get 14 blue marbles.

SUCCESS!!!

14/28 blue marbles is 1/2, therefore we must add 10 blue marbles.
